It has large torque and good dynamic characteristics. According to the processing demand, it fully absorbs the international advanced machine tool design concept. Key parts including the lathe, column, beam, wagen, ram, workbench, etc., are made of high strength resin sand, high strength and qualified cast iron, which can withstand heavy cutting and maintain long-term accuracy and high stability. Thermally symmetric headstock and high-precision angular contact bearings are mounted on the head and tail of the spindle, effectively ensuring rigidity and accuracy. The spindle with enlarged diameter and thickness is adopted to further enhance rigidity. The spindle is driven by high-power motor with high power and high torque, which can achieve high-precision heavy cutting even at low speed. The feed system adopts ball screw with enlarged diameter and pre-stretched, which can increase the rigidity of the screw and effectively prevent the thermal deformation of the screw. Screw and chain automatic chip removal structures are combined to ensure smooth chip removal. X/Y axis adopts imported heavy load linear guide rail, Z axis adopts rectangular hardened plastic guide rail, low wear, high load, to ensure the long-term usage of machine tool precision, and significantly improve the cutting precision and rigidity. The distance between the center of the spindle and the guide surface of Z axis is short, which greatly reduces the turning torque and improves the rigidity. The spindle adopts modular design with a variety of functional modules for customers to choose, and id suitable for various types of processing.. The X/Y/Z axis adopt C3 imported ball screw, and both ends are fixed and supported. It also uses gearless torque increasing synchronous belt transmission with high output torque, fast moving speed, and good machining performance. Pre-tensile structure, supported by high-precision high-contact angle precision bearings, with high movement accuracy and excellent thermal stability.
